US 321 vehicle fatality Saturday night

Posted

Lexington County Coroner Margaret Fisher has identified the individual who died as a result of a single-vehicle collision that occurred at approximately 10:40 pm on Aug. 29 on US 321 near Lewis Rast Road in Swansea.
According to Coroner Fisher, Antonio Demond Robinson, 37, of Norway, SC was traveling toward Columbia when his vehicle left the right side of the road and collided with a utility pole. Robinson, who was not wearing a seat belt when the collision occurred, was pronounced dead at the scene due to multiple traumatic injuries.
The incident remains under investigation by the South Carolina Highway Patrol.
